Commit graph

195 commits

Author SHA1 Message Date
Corey Oordt
7fa53a7003 Capitalizing the various REGISTRY settings 2012-08-18 13:02:15 -04:00
Corey Oordt
d63828ebf6 Refactored the registration of fields from __init__ to a new module.
It also makes it easier to test.
2012-08-18 12:53:37 -04:00
Corey Oordt
e0212bb030 Version bump to 1.1.1 final! 2012-08-08 13:43:15 -04:00
Corey Oordt
7d3485309d Version bump to 1.1.1 2012-08-08 11:21:29 -04:00
Corey Oordt
d33d9f9c55 Fixed a bug in the compatibility layer 2012-08-08 11:21:28 -04:00
Jose Soares
8f202fa9e3 Minor tweak to tempatetag tests 2012-07-14 12:59:58 -04:00
Corey Oordt
e588f33c99 Updated read me and version bump to 1.1 2012-07-12 19:31:47 -04:00
Corey Oordt
3a71754a6a Template tags now work with any derivative of CategoryBase. Recognizes the "using" param to specify the model to use. 2012-07-12 19:28:11 -04:00
Corey Oordt
86d9b376e1 Fixed some Django 1.4 cosmetic issues 2012-07-12 19:26:45 -04:00
Corey Oordt
0d254eca63 pep8 cleanup 2012-07-12 19:24:55 -04:00
Corey Oordt
fa470df0a7 Update to template tags to include ways to retrieve an object from a model other than Category. 2012-07-11 07:05:47 -04:00
Corey Oordt
867327e41f Merge pull request #36 from nephila/master
Document an upgrade path from 1.0.2 to 1.0.3 (issue #35)
2012-06-06 10:24:21 -07:00
Jose Soares
895a503eda Updated CREDITS, docs and bumped version to 1.0.5 2012-06-04 08:46:22 -04:00
Martin Matusiak
bb544e3034 stylistic fixes and docs 2012-05-16 21:59:58 +02:00
Martin Matusiak
12859ad902 make it optional to register in admin 2012-05-16 15:41:10 +02:00
Martin Matusiak
97df7427a9 use ugettext_lazy 2012-05-11 14:07:01 +02:00
Jose Soares
b49c8d1814 Bunped version to 1.0.4 final 2012-05-03 11:07:55 -04:00
Corey Oordt
3074728ac3 Version bump to 1.0.4b2 2012-04-27 17:10:07 -04:00
Corey Oordt
d1edc78d74 Fixes issue #40 Checks for instance of CategoryBase instead of Category.
There are still some template tags that won't work with subclasses. Need a better solution for those tags.
2012-04-27 17:09:51 -04:00
Iacopo Spalletti
8e1ee59722 Documented the upgrade path from 1.0.2 and 1.0.3 plus a small migration to keep things in sync 2012-03-30 13:41:49 +02:00
Corey Oordt
b4a2dbef75 Added Brad Jasper to the credits and updated Jonathan's github account. 2012-03-30 07:06:18 -04:00
Brad Jasper
60907deaf7 Added queryset parameter to ChangeList.get_ordering() 2012-03-28 14:37:34 -04:00
Corey Oordt
ce13a1878f Version bump to 1.0.3 2012-03-28 11:41:52 -04:00
Corey Oordt
5a878c06b6 Fixed another migration 2012-03-28 11:41:39 -04:00
Corey Oordt
3ee569a060 Adding additional migrations to fix potential data corruption when renaming the foreign key 2012-03-28 11:41:17 -04:00
Corey Oordt
43f7ff768d Altering the #10 migration as it caused strange behavior with data. 2012-03-28 11:40:41 -04:00
Corey Oordt
d2f5d4da3f Importing get_model directly from the loading module appears to fix certain edge cases. Version bump to 1.0.2 2012-03-09 08:58:48 -05:00
Corey Oordt
79afb07ced Version bump to 1.0.2 2012-03-06 15:05:38 -05:00
Corey Oordt
6ce2a49d2e Fixed how the activate/deactivate methods in the admin fetched their models. 2012-03-06 15:05:28 -05:00
Corey Oordt
f3cc72a76b Fix for django 1.4 compatibility 2012-03-06 15:05:03 -05:00
Corey Oordt
d194974635 Removed an errant print statement 2012-03-06 15:04:19 -05:00
Corey Oordt
5487447260 Removed the __init__ method for the treechange list. Don't need it and it varies too much by django version. Version bump to 1.0final 2012-02-15 08:56:24 -05:00
Corey Oordt
8abf9840c1 Version bump to 1.0b2 2012-02-15 08:56:24 -05:00
Corey Oordt
6d44ee2d62 The admin prior to 1.4 requires a different result from get_ordering 2012-02-15 08:56:24 -05:00
Corey Oordt
96a3f61928 Allow the setting of a SLUG_TRANSLITERATOR to convert non-ASCII characters to ASCII characters. 2012-02-15 08:56:23 -05:00
Corey Oordt
65ef584cf4 Version bump to 1.0b1 2012-02-15 08:56:23 -05:00
Corey Oordt
768291d720 Moved the base models to base.py and did a few PEP8 cleanups 2012-02-15 08:54:33 -05:00
Corey Oordt
7428f87394 This fixes #31
* Uses the incorrect version segment. Although it works in 1.4a1, it is not perfect.
2012-02-15 08:54:33 -05:00
Corey Oordt
3b0cf8da4c Moved the base classes to a new file to isolate them. 2012-02-15 08:54:33 -05:00
Corey Oordt
7f48b70478 Added compatibility with Django 1.4 2012-02-15 08:54:33 -05:00
Corey Oordt
c69047d259 Refactored the admin into a base class for subclasses. 2012-02-15 08:54:33 -05:00
Corey Oordt
3cfc812410 Updated migrations to include a data migration. 2012-02-15 08:54:33 -05:00
Corey Oordt
fdf968fb6e Extracted a base class for categories to allow other apps to make their own independent category-style models.
* Updated for django-mptt 0.5.2
* Fixed typo in the CategoryRelation field in that the foreign key is called 'story'
* Made the order field non-null and default to 0
* Changed the parent foreign key a TreeForeignKey (for 0.5.2)
* Changed requirements to mptt>=0.5.2
* Added a migration for model changes.
2012-02-15 08:54:33 -05:00
Corey Oordt
84f84e10c8 Updated the default view caching to 600, which is the django default instead of forcing the views to NEVER cache at all. 2012-02-15 08:54:32 -05:00
Jose Soares
f6c06a2bf6 Addresses issue #27; updated musicgenres.json 2012-02-06 15:44:32 -05:00
Jose Soares
2ea3d2337e Fixes issue #30; includes static directory when packaged 2012-02-06 13:23:51 -05:00
Jose Soares
07f698c638 Moved the editor app so its inside the categories app 2012-01-11 15:22:29 -05:00
Corey Oordt
f6502f45a3 Version bump to 0.8.7 2012-01-04 23:54:21 -05:00
Corey Oordt
416898d2a5 Changed behavior of (de)activating an item within the change form:
Instead of changing all descendants' active status to the current item's, it will only change the descendants' active status if the item is False.

As it makes sense to have an item active, but its children inactive, it doesn't make sense that an item is inactive, but its descendants are active.

This doesn't change the activate/deactivate admin actions. They will always  affect an item and its descendants.
2012-01-04 23:53:50 -05:00
Corey Oordt
06713d7803 Bumped the version number to 0.8.6 and altered the get_version a bit. 2012-01-03 09:18:10 -05:00